Okay... Buns n Brats...
Recipe for the buns is here
http://www.bbq-4-u.com/viewtopic.php?t=8375


They came out better than I expected...perfect actually (although, I need more practice rolling them into the nice cigar shape. The instructions in the link are great on how to perfect it).

I fried up some yellow onions and jalaps in some butter.


Cheddar Brats


The bun sliced nice and had enough softness to keep the sides together.


I had one with grainy mustard, the other with horseradish sauce, and pickles (didn't get a pic of that one). Both were great!
